A late game offensive explosion hindered the Iowa Mennonite School softball team (1-14 overall) Thursday evening. As heard on AM 1380, FM 102.5 and KCIIRadio.com, IMS welcomed the Mediapolis Bullettes (13-10 overall) to rural Kalona for a Southeast Iowa Super Conference clash. The Bulletes scored 12 of their 14 runs after the fourth inning, propelling Mediapolis to a 14-5 victory.

Mediapolis got off to a solid start, hitting three straight singles in the top of the first, scoring a pair of runners for a 2-0 lead after half an inning. The score would stay intact until the bottom of the third when IMS scored three runs, highlighted by an Averie Blauvelt triple, to gain a 3-2 advantage. IMS held the one run lead until the bottom of the fifth, allowing three runs in the frame to fall behind 5-3. Mediapolis batted around in the sixth and sent 10 batters to the plate in the seventh inning to increase the lead to double digits. IMS scored single runs in the sixth and seventh innings, bringing the final score to 14-5.

The loss drops IMS to 1-14 overall on the season. They return to the field on Saturday to compete against the Central Lee Hawks in Kalona.
